Understanding the Dallas Education Landscape
Before diving into specific schools, it's essential to grasp the overall structure of the Dallas education system. The Dallas Independent School District (DISD) is the largest public school system in the city, serving a diverse student population across numerous elementary, middle, and high schools. In addition to DISD, there are several other public school districts serving the Dallas area, as well as a wide array of private and charter schools.
Public Schools: Public schools in Dallas are generally organized by geographic attendance zones, meaning students are assigned to schools based on their home address. However, DISD also offers magnet programs and specialized schools that students can apply to, regardless of their location. These magnet schools often focus on specific academic areas, such as science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M), or the arts.
Private Schools: Dallas boasts a vibrant private school sector, with institutions ranging from religiously affiliated schools to secular academies. Private schools typically have smaller class sizes, more individualized attention, and a broader range of extracurricular activities. However, they also come with tuition costs, which can vary significantly depending on the school.
Charter Schools: Charter schools are publicly funded but independently operated, offering an alternative to traditional public schools. In Dallas, charter schools often focus on specific educational models or serve particular student populations. They are typically tuition-free and open to all students, but admission may be competitive.
Factors to Consider When Choosing a School
When evaluating K-12 schools in Dallas, several factors should be taken into account. These include:
Academic Reputation: Look for schools with a strong track record of academic excellence, as evidenced by standardized test scores, graduation rates, and college acceptance rates. Consider whether the school offers advanced placement (AP) courses or other challenging academic programs.
School Culture and Climate: Visit the school and observe the interactions between students and teachers. Is the atmosphere welcoming and supportive? Does the school promote a sense of community and belonging?
Extracurricular Activities: A well-rounded education includes opportunities for students to explore their interests and develop their talents outside of the classroom. Look for schools with a wide range of extracurricular activities, such as sports, clubs, and arts programs.
Location and Accessibility: Consider the school's location and how easy it is to get there from your home or workplace. Is transportation provided? Is the school located in a safe and convenient neighborhood?
Cost: For private schools, tuition costs can be a significant factor. Be sure to factor in additional expenses, such as uniforms, books, and fees.
Top Public Schools in Dallas
Dallas offers a diverse range of public schools, each with its unique strengths and programs. Here are some of the top-rated public schools in the city:
Highland Park High School
Highland Park High School is consistently ranked among the top high schools in Texas, known for its rigorous academic program, high graduation rate, and impressive college acceptance rate. Located in the affluent Highland Park neighborhood, the school benefits from strong community support and resources.
Academics: Highland Park High School offers a comprehensive curriculum, including a wide range of AP courses and dual-credit options. The school also has a strong focus on STEM education, with specialized programs in engineering and computer science.
Extracurricular Activities: Highland Park High School boasts a vibrant extracurricular program, with numerous sports teams, clubs, and organizations. The school's football team is particularly renowned, having won multiple state championships.
Community: Highland Park High School is deeply embedded in the local community, with strong partnerships with businesses and organizations. The school's alumni network is also highly active and supportive.
School for the Talented and Gifted (TAG)
The School for the Talented and Gifted (TAG) is a magnet school in DISD that caters to academically gifted students. Admission is highly competitive, based on test scores, grades, and essays. TAG consistently ranks as one of the top high schools in the nation.
Academics: TAG offers a highly challenging and accelerated curriculum, designed to meet the needs of gifted learners. Students are encouraged to pursue independent research projects and participate in academic competitions.
Extracurricular Activities: TAG offers a range of extracurricular activities, including academic clubs, debate teams, and volunteer organizations. The school also has a strong focus on community service.
College Preparation: TAG has a strong track record of preparing students for college, with a high percentage of graduates attending top universities.
Science and Engineering Magnet School (SEM)
The Science and Engineering Magnet School (SEM) is another highly regarded magnet school in DISD, focusing on STEM education. SEM offers a rigorous curriculum that emphasizes hands-on learning and research.
Academics: SEM offers a specialized curriculum in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ics. Students have the opportunity to participate in research projects and internships with local companies.
Extracurricular Activities: SEM offers a range of extracurricular activities related to STEM, such as robotics clubs, science Olympiad teams, and math competitions.
College and Career Readiness: SEM prepares students for careers in STEM fields, with a strong focus on college and career readiness.
Top Private Schools in Dallas
Dallas is home to a diverse array of private schools, each offering a unique educational experience. Here are some of the top-rated private schools in the city:
St. Mark's School of Texas
St. Mark's School of Texas is an all-boys college preparatory school known for its rigorous academic program and emphasis on character development. St. Mark's consistently ranks among the top private schools in the nation.
Academics: St. Mark's offers a challenging curriculum with a strong focus on liberal arts and sciences. The school also has a renowned debate program and a strong tradition of academic excellence.
Extracurricular Activities: St. Mark's offers a wide range of extracurricular activities, including sports, clubs, and arts programs. The school's athletic teams are highly competitive, and its debate team is nationally recognized.
Values: St. Mark's emphasizes the development of character and leadership skills, with a focus on honor, integrity, and service.
Hockaday School
The Hockaday School is an all-girls college preparatory school that provides a rigorous academic program within a supportive and nurturing environment. Hockaday is committed to fostering the intellectual, ethical, and social development of young women.
Academics: Hockaday offers a challenging curriculum with a strong focus on STEM and the arts. The school also has a renowned writing program and a strong tradition of academic excellence.
Extracurricular Activities: Hockaday offers a wide range of extracurricular activities, including sports, clubs, and arts programs. The school's athletic teams are highly competitive, and its arts programs are nationally recognized.
Community: Hockaday emphasizes the importance of community and service, with a strong focus on ethical leadership and social responsibility.
Episcopal School of Dallas (ESD)
The Episcopal School of Dallas (ESD) is a co-educational college preparatory school that provides a rigorous academic program within a faith-based environment. ESD is committed to developing the whole child – intellectually, spiritually, and emotionally.
Academics: ESD offers a challenging curriculum with a strong focus on liberal arts and sciences. The school also has a renowned fine arts program and a strong tradition of academic excellence.
Extracurricular Activities: ESD offers a wide range of extracurricular activities, including sports, clubs, and arts programs. The school's athletic teams are highly competitive, and its arts programs are nationally recognized.
Values: ESD emphasizes the importance of faith, service, and leadership, with a strong focus on ethical decision-making and social responsibility.
Tips for the Application Process
Applying to top K-12 schools in Dallas can be a competitive process. Here are some tips to increase your child's chances of admission:
Start Early: Begin researching schools and preparing your application materials well in advance of the deadlines.
Visit the Schools: Attend open houses and campus tours to get a feel for the school's culture and environment.
Prepare a Strong Application: Pay close attention to the application requirements and submit well-written essays and letters of recommendation.
Practice for Entrance Exams: If the school requires entrance exams, such as the ISEE or SSAT, make sure your child is adequately prepared.
Highlight Your Child's Strengths: Showcase your child's unique talents, interests, and accomplishments in the application.
Demonstrate Interest: Show the school that you are genuinely interested in attending by attending events and communicating with admissions officers.
